I finally read it and well...it wasn't that much to get excited about. Some forced Wolverine/Maya former relationship junk. They basically just destroyed Maya's character.

She goes looking for Daredevil and finds him. Thing is it turns out to be a SKRULL!

The interesting part? The skrull displayed a vareity of powers used by heroes. Nightcrawler's teleportation...bamf and all. Cyclop's optic blasts. Fire powers and Wolverine noted were similiar to the Human Torch or Firestar. They went out of their way to mention Firestar.

So this Skrull may have impersonated Cyclops, Nightcrawler, the Human Torch, and Firestar. It already impersonated DD and Maya in the issue.

Speaking of DD remember in Civil War when he was acting wierd flipping a coin. Did we learn that was Iron Fist? I mean I know Fist dressed like him over in the issues of Daredevil but I don't know about CW. Why make such a big deal about Fist flipping a coin ala Two-Face?

Wow- and here I was expecting a bit more scuttlebutt.

I picked up the 1st issue this week. I'm not a Yu fan, just so you know. I think the his line work is too severe.

The story was a fine lead in. It helps if you know there's been some issues with skrulls lately, but you dont' have to. Tony catches us up on the recent events with Elektra's replacement (he tells Hank Pym and Reed, which I thought Reed already knew.)

There are a few turns in the story, but nothing unexpected. The surprise moments are dulled by the fact you know how they will turn out. A few Skrulls are revealed, but none of the biggest shockers yet.

Okay, but not exciting to me.
